Creek Valley Splits Weekend Contests

Creek Valley's boys split contests over the weekend, man handling Potter-Dix Friday, then losing to Bayard Saturday.

The Storm whirled around Potter-Dix, using its experience and a tough defense to log a 64-23 wire-to-wire win. The following evening, the Storm came up short on scoring in the first and fourth quarters, falling to Bayard 58-42.

"We missed too many layups and point-blank shots," Creek Valley Coach Roger Behrends said of the Bayard game. "We just need to have some focus, and we weren't focused when we missed all those shots."

Creek Valley opened up the weekend flexing its muscle against the inexperience Coyotes, using a trap defense that Behrends said he hopes will continue to be the team's bread and butter.

"We've scored a lot of points with it," Behrends said. "We haven't been real consistent with our offense, and we'll have to see where that goes."

For Potter-Dix, the weekend was a long drawn out one. Using underclassmen, including a freshman point guard, the Coyotes never gave up in their quest, but fell short against two of the area's power teams.
